On 04/24/2018 10:52 AM, Andrii Anisov wrote:
Hello Julien,

Hi Andrii,

On 24.04.18 12:01, Julien Grall wrote:
You can't unselect HAS_PASSTHROUGH support. Given that you are going to have passthrough in the future, I don't much see the point to try to allow that option to be disabled.
If we are speaking of R-Car Gen3, you might be right. We are targeting IPMMU support upstreamed. What about IOMMU-less platforms?
For everything you disable, you double the number of configuration possible. So we have to weight the benefits of disabling some code.

I believe that passthrough should be kept as core Xen, it is small and quite tight to the rest of Xen.

But I would be interested to know what would be the rationale to disable that. Do you foresee certification on IOMMU-less platform?


